Some of you might know that Rand endorsed Evan last week and that Evan used to work in Rand's office before deciding to run for Congress. He's running a competitive race in the 18th district, and has also gotten endorsements from Tom Coburn, The Republican Liberty Caucus, FreedomWorks, and the Madison Project.

Evan's opponent is Tim Murphy, no friend of liberty. I wanted to make sure that everyone on here is familiar with Evan and his recent budget proposal, which is modeled after Rand's budget. Evan is calling for $661 billion in spending cuts during year 1, and $9.1 trillion in total cuts over the next ten years. Not to mention, it would eliminate four agencies and 233 redundant government programs. You can read more about Evan's positions on the issues at www.EvanFeinberg.com.

Challenging an incumbent of Murphy's vintage is no small task: he's been around long enough (elected 02) to get the lobbyists and influence-brokers on his side, to where he can raise a ton of money, and yet also has not been around long enough for people to say he's a huge "Washington insider."

Yet we all know that that's where his heart is!
